Creamy Vegan „Nutella“

Feb. 18, 2017 · 9 Kommentare

If you are looking for a healthier alternative to Nutella you must try this creamy vegan Nutella with only a bunch of ingredients made in less than 10 minutes.


Creamy vegan Nutella
I have a long history with Nutella. I mean I ate that stuff in my teenage age on a daily basis, sometimes just with a spoon out of the glass. and though I am aware that Nutella is one of those heavenly, chocolatey treats that no one eats in order to be healthy, I thought I could make at least a healthier version made just from plant based ingredients.


Creamy vegan Nutella

So when it comes to preparing the Nutella, there is really not a lot to say. You need a good blender in order to get the smoothest consistency possible. It definitely helps if you soak the dates overnight but if you want to make the Nutella straight away, you could soak the dates in hot water for 10 minutes.

Creamy vegan Nutella

So far I have tried different consistencies by varying the amount of hot water. If you are aiming for a more „runny“ Nutella you can add more water.

Creamy Vegan "Nutella"
 
Save Print
Prep time
5 mins
Cook time
5 mins
Total time
10 mins
 
Ingredients
  • ⅓ cup shredded hazelnuts
  • ½ cup cacao powder
  • ⅓ cup (70g) dates, pitted and soaked overnight
  • 3 tbsp plant based oil
  • 1 cup (250ml) boiled water
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• pinch of fine sea salt
Instructions
  1. In a strong food processor, blend all the ingredients until smooth.
  2. Add more water until you have your desired consistency.
  3. Store in a jar in the fridge up to one week.
